Wrong.
Knives don't even have to be registered.
Actually one can own ceremonial swords if it is blunt without any restrictions.
To own a real sword, one must register it at the police and pay about $40.
The main restrictions are that you can not “open carry ” knives, both blunt or real swords, or carry them around in a public place in a manner in which it can be easily accessed/used.

If it can be classified as art or a historical object it also has to be registered at the local education committee.
Many restrictions are on this type of sword.
For example it must not be removed from Japan, it most not be broken or disfigured intentionally.

Carrying knifes around for self defense is also illegal.

Legal sourcefrom the Japanese Goverment's HP.
Sorry that it is in Japanese but it was the only source that I could find.



Quoted:

All guns are banned in Japan…



Wrong, too.

Almost every adult Japanese can legally own a long gun if the person can pay the $4000 tax per year.
The restrictions on the actual guns are that they must be smooth bore, maximum 5 shots, must be pump or bolt action or muzzle loaded. There are other regulations too.
But it is next to impossible to own a hand gun.

Japanese culture is basically repressive.

That's why they don't want guns in the hands of citizens.

Another reason is historical: only Samurai were allowed with weapons, and during Mejii era the emperor FORBID ownership of weapons, arriving even to forbid firearms.

Why?

Very simple: a katana, to be handled properly and be a menace, needs long years of practice and costed a lot of money, so only nobles and and rich people, the dominant class, can afford it.
A tanegashima musket, one of the first firearms ever circulating in Japan, was easier to use even for ordinary people, and this can put in danger the assets of the social order in Japan: Samurai could be replaced with a more efficient army made by not-Samurai people.

This was reputed untolerable by Japanese rulers and firearms were banned, delaying modernization of the country military for decades.
